For white elephant gift exchanges, consider gifting items that bring a smile to someone's face without being too expensive or awkward. Some ideas include gag gifts, weird trinkets, or unusual snacks. According to legend, the King of Siam would give a white elephant to courtiers who had upset him as a way of punishing them, but in modern times, it has become a fun and lighthearted tradition.

Remote workers need gifts that make their workdays easier and more enjoyable. Consider gifting items like ergonomic keyboards, wireless mice, or portable storage drives. These practical gifts show you care about the recipient's productivity and comfort.
